This mornings musings...
Just checking in on the 'Zon as you do, to find a set of super-duper critical reviews for the Black Rose series from one reader. I'm not gonna cry about it, in fact, I want to thank you. Whoever you are. You read the entire series in a matter of days which suggests to me that while you're clearly someone who reads with a critical mind, you also did enjoy them, otherwise you wouldn't have carried on.
I'll take your comments on board too because I'm not up myself and can agree the series has its flaws. They were the first dip of my toe in the ocean that is this writing journey and will probably always need improving in one way or another. But there's the other side of being a writer we don't always show. The side that's riddled with doubt and thinks back to our earlier writing mistakes with a wince. But I guess we all live and learn, don't we?

A snippet from Forever Lost
To remind you all of the wonder that is Leonardo Solomon, I feel the need to pop this snippet from Forever Lost here... Enjoy hehe!!
“So, what brings you to the States?” Leo asked, taking his first shot while Cassie watched him intently.
“The theater,” she replied. The smirk on his face made it obvious he assumed she was a failed actress. Cassie quickly corrected him. “My ex-husband is the actor. I was working the sets as a designer until last year, and I was pretty damn good at it too. I left when he and I split up. My choice,” she told him in a more determined tone, opening up more than she possibly should have. He seemed to draw out her honesty without even trying.
“And now you’re a whore,” Leo said coldly, standing just a couple of feet away from her, his body language tense and unreadable.
“If you say so,” she replied, not taking her eyes from his.
“What if I pay you ten million dollars right now to spend the night with me? Off the books, you’ll keep every cent.” Leo’s counter offer was mind-boggling, but Cassie shook her head.
“That’s incredibly generous of you, Mr. Solomon, but the answer is still no. Goodnight.” Cassie stepped away from his grip and his gaze. She made her way over to the doorway and began walking back the way they had come without another word, hoping he would let her leave. She got as far as the billiards room when powerful arms gripped her from behind Leo’s strong body pressed her into the wall. She remained calm, determined not to end up like all those other girls who had supposedly taken his money to stay quiet after he’d had his way with them.
“What will it take for you to be mine, Cassie?” Leo whispered in her ear. His voice was rough, his breath ragged and he sounded desperate for her to change her mind. She peered back over her shoulder at him, her breath quickening and her stomach twisted like a pretzel.
“Time, patience and trust. All the things I fear you do not possess, Mr. Solomon. I can never be yours just as you can never be mine,” she replied. She cried out with shock when he turned her around an instant later and kissed her lips so delicately it was as though he were an utterly different person. She had expected a harsh, deep kiss but this was something soft and passionate. Her hands found his stubbly cheeks and grabbed them as she kissed him back, their mouths locked on one another’s before he eventually pulled back. Leo peered into her face intently for a few seconds as though really taking her in, creating a lasting memory of her face in his mind.
“I’ll see you again soon, Cassie.” He stepped back to let her leave and she walked away quickly, heading toward the sounds of the party above.
“I don’t think so. Goodbye, Mr. Solomon.”

Little old me... again... talking about the 'incest'... again...
I've been told off yet again about the more taboo parts of my first story by a reader who (or so it appears) hasn't seen very long disclaimer regarding the dark content, but also other reviews stating how taboo/controversial the subject matter is in Embracing the Darkness, and the Black Rose series as a whole. Please understand that while feedback is important, there's no need to be cruel or vicious with your reviews guys. We are all just people too and sometimes you read things that are not for you, but is there really any need to then rip said book to shreds?
I warn you now, if you carry on there are not only spoilers for the first Black Rose novel, but in fact the entire series. I am going to give away part of book five, so click away now if you do not want to know or would prefer to actually experience the many twists and turns I love to throw at faithful readers by reading them for yourself.
You have been warned ;-)
Carry on at your peril.....
Ok, so you are all sure you want this? Let's do it!
Yes, my first novel contains not one, not two, but actually three apparently incestuous relationships. I do not agree with them, but my story demanded it, and there is no trying to change things now. No, I do not have daddy issues, nor do I find it hot to get forced into a relationship with your father - hence the fact that (I'll say again - SPOILER) Cate and Lucifer do not stay together. They are not and never were intended to be a long-standing couple, only the start of the story from an explosive storyline. Their relationship brings about the presence of not only their children (yeah ok, I know it seems weird but bear with me) but also the other stories in the series. The first book lays the foundation for all the others, and the demise of the Cate/Lucifer relationship is also the fundamental push Cate finally needs to take charge of her life and eventually the throne.
A revelation from Lucifer in book five then reveals that Cate and Devin are not actually his children, but his sires. He isn't their father at all, more of a demonic blood donor who gave them their powers directly from the source while in the womb, hence their heightened strengths and powers etc. In the end you discover that Lucifer's only real children are Blake and Luna.
So....no incest...ok?
Boom! Did I just blow your mind there? Are we clearer yet? It's a dark and powerful story, and has very taboo themes. Please do not question my sanity or judge me by this one plot point instead of simply taking a breath and carrying on with the story. Can we all please move on and agree that while I did an apparently amazing job of convincing people the devil seduced his daughter, it isn't actually the case in the long-run? There are much darker elements to the stories than the incest, and yet it's the one subject that really seems to stick with many of the readers.
I adore this little series of mine, and while I know controversy is a great way to get noticed, I would like to set the record straight once and for all. It's a tale I wove one day and decided to tell the world. It is to be enjoyed and treated as a world in which we can escape to for some fun, frolics and yes, fucking. Sorry, I couldn't resist!
I love you readers, and want you to stay with me instead of putting the book away in the DNF pile. Please, read it to the end and see for yourself how it turns out.
Love and virtual hugs to each and every one of you. Am I forgiven yet? ;-) xxx

Coming soon, book 3 in my Invasion Day series...
Resonant
The third book in my dystopian science fiction is now officially on its way :-D
I can't wait to bring you all the next instalment, and would like to offer an official excerpt exclusive to my blog...
“How is he?” Kyra had to ask, and Thrayke frowned. He was used to this question by now, thanks to her having asked almost everyday, but she knew Thrayke still hated her need to enquire after his leader’s wellbeing. Her memories of Kronus and the way he’d once been so affectionate and caring were still with her day and night though and she missed him, as both a friend and as the Thrak who she had idolized since he’d saved her life as a child. Kyra simply couldn’t forget her affection for Kronus, no matter how much it pained her to think of him. “He’s quiet, reclusive, grumpy, and he’s let his beard grow again. He still rubs it when he’s anxious, which seems to be a lot of the time—despite the success of his mission to Earth.” Thrayke left his food as well and watched Kyra with a sad look on his weary face. “He asked about you and your final days again. I think he misses you. I know he’d never say it, but I believe there’s a tremendous amount of regret hounding him for the way your life went in the end. And how he treated you.”“How can you tell if he won’t say it though?” she asked, ignoring the iciness rolling off him.
“Because he looks like I know I would if I’d lost you that day. Like he’s left a part of himself behind, and whether he admits it or not, I know it’s the part of himself he gave to you.” Kyra’s heart pounded harder in her chest.
